Weather in April

Nouakchott, Mauritania, welcomes April with even warmer temperatures, cementing the gradual rise in heat since the beginning of the year. The lack of rain and the steady increase in sunlight hours echo the morphing climate, sliding slowly into the hotter times of the year. With sea temperatures holding at 19°C (66.2°F), April is ideal for those who fancy a coastal holiday without the interference of rainfall. The desired consistency between March and April elevates the city's appeal to sun lovers. Looking forward to May, a notable increase in heat can be expected.

Temperature

The arrival of April marks a slight shift to an average high-temperature of a still tropical 32.6°C (90.7°F) from March's 31.6°C (88.9°F). Nouakchott's April nights cool down significantly from the day's heat, to an average low-temperature of 17.5°C (63.5°F).

Rainfall

In Nouakchott, rain does not fall in April and May.

Sea temperature

The months with the coldest seawater in Nouakchott are February through May, with an average sea temperature of 19°C (66.2°F).
Note: The majority of individuals find swimming in 19°C (66.2°F) to be unenjoyable. The difficulty in controlling breathing rises as the temperature decreases from 21°C (69.8°F) to 15°C (59°F).

Daylight

In April, the average length of the day is 12h and 34min.
On the first day of April in Nouakchott, sunrise is at 06:57 and sunset at 19:17.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:37 and sunset at 19:24 GMT.

Sunshine

The months with the most sunshine are March through May, with an average of 9h of sunshine.

UV index

The months with the highest UV index are March through September, with an average maximum UV index of 12. A UV Index value of 11, and more, symbolizes an ultimate health vulnerability from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for average individuals.
Note: In April, an average UV index of 12 transforms into the following instructions:
Execute all crucial precautions. Warding off sun exposure is non-negotiable. From 10 a.m. to 4 p.m., when UV radiation is at its strongest, limit direct exposure to the Sun and note that shade structures may not provide full sun protection. A wide-brimmed hat is a shield, deflecting up to 50% of harmful UV radiation from eyes. Frequent reapplication of a broad-spectrum SPF 30+ sunscreen is vital every two hours or directly after a swim or an outdoor workout.

Average temperature in April
Nouakchott, Mauritania

Average temperature in April - Nouakchott, Mauritania
  • Average high temperature in April: 32.6°C

The warmest month (with the highest average high temperature) is October (36.4°C).
The months with the lowest average high temperature are January and December (29.1°C).

  • Average low temperature in April: 17.5°C

The month with the highest average low temperature is September (24.5°C).
The coldest month (with the lowest average low temperature) is January (13.7°C).

Average rainfall in April
Nouakchott, Mauritania

Average rainfall in April - Nouakchott, Mauritania
  • Average rainfall in April: 0mm

The wettest month (with the highest rainfall) is August (36mm).
The driest months (with the least rainfall) are April and May (0mm).

Average sea temperature in April
Nouakchott, Mauritania

Average sea temperature in April - Nouakchott, Mauritania
  • Average sea temperature in April: 19°C

The best month for swimming (with the highest average sea temperature) is September (27°C).
The coldest months (with the lowest average sea temperature) are February, March, April and May (19°C).
